DISTRIBUICAO LINUX PDV

De VRWiki
Revisão de 14h15min de 6 de julho de 2021 por Rafael.bardini (discussão | contribs) (INSTALAÇÃO)

ESPECIFICAÇÕES E REQUISITOS

Para que seu PDV Linux funcione corretamente é necessário ter um computador com a seguinte configuração: 

Processador dual core, 1024 MB de memória RAM ou SUPERIOR. 

Em testes realizados, pudemos notar que em alguns casos o sistema funciona em computadores com configurações inferiores, porém, para o pleno funcionamento é necessário que haja as configurações citadas acima.

INSTALAÇÃO

- Baixe o arquivo ISO da distribuição clicando aqui.
- Grave o ISO em um pendrive ou HD externa e configure o boot do computador para a unidade.

Vrlubuntu-001.png
- Selecione a opção "Português do Brasil";
- Clique em "Continuar".
Vrlubuntu-002.png
- Clique em "Continuar".
Vrlubuntu-003.png
- Selecione "Opção mínima" e desmarque as caixas de "Outras opções";
- Clique em "Continuar".
Vrlubuntu-004.png
- Clique em "Instalar agora".
Vrlubuntu-005.png
- Clique em "Continuar".
Vrlubuntu-006.png
- Clique em "Continuar".
Vrlubuntu-007.png
- Preencha os dados solicitados e defina uma senha;
- Clique em "Continuar".
Vrlubuntu-008.png
- Aguarde o progresso da instalação.
Vrlubuntu-009.png
- Clique em "Reiniciar agora".
Vrlubuntu-010.png
- Remova a mídia removível que utilizou para a instalação e tecle Enter.
Vrlubuntu-011.png
Para concluir a instalação é necessário conectar o PDV ao seu servidor onde estão localizados os aplicativos (VRConcentrador, VRAutorizador e etc.):
- Acesse o menu iniciar;
- Vá até o menu "Outros";
- Clique em "Utilitario PDV".
Vrlubuntu-012.png
- Digite a senha definida na instalação e pressione Enter.
Obs.: em distribuições linux é normal que ao digitar a senha nenhum retorno visual seja exibido.
Vrlubuntu-013.png

O Utilitario PDV conta com as seguintes funções:
- 1. Atualizar ClisiTef;
- 2. Instalar SiTef Express;
- 3. Atualizar VR.FDB;
- 4. Atualizar java;
- 5. Renomear chaves ClisiTef;
- 6. Copiar DMP para o servidor;
- 7. Atualizar libs PDV;
- 8. Corrigir permissões;
- 9. Modificar rules com o padrão VR;
- 10. Montar compartilhamento do servidor de aplicativos;
- 11. Copiar arquivo VRPdv.jar do servidor;
- 12. Sair.
Obs. importante: Em novas instalações só é necessária a execução das funções 10, 11 e 3 respectivamente.

CONFIGURAÇÃO

- Abra o terminal digitando o atalho: CTRL + ALT + T.
- Digite o comando: /pdvinstall.bash

Config dist linux1.png


- Digite o IP do servidor de aplicações VR de sua empresa. Tecle enter.
- O sistema reconhece os periféricos homologados adicionados ao computador de forma automática. As configurações para as portas desses periféricos são as seguintes: (Clique aqui e veja os equipamentos homologados para funcionamento em Linux nos sistemas VR).

Impressoras Fiscais: ttyS900
SAT: ttyS901
Impressoras Não Fiscal: ttyS902
Pinpad: ttyS903
Utilize essas informações para a configuração do PDV (função 997).


ATUALIZAÇÃO

- Abra o terminal digitando o atalho: CTRL + ALT + T.
- Digite o comando: /pdv/vratualizador.sh 
- Caso o arquivo não exista, fazer o download com o seguinte comando: wget http://vrsoftware.dyndns.org:34000/instalador/linux/vratualizador.sh -O /pdv/vratualizador.sh

Vratualizador.png

- Escolha a opção desejada

1 - Atualizar CliSiTef - Faz o download das bibliotecas atualizadas diretamente do site da Software Express. 
2 - Atualizar Libs PDV - Faz os download do pacote de bibliotecas mais recentes utilizados no VRLubuntu.
3 - Atualizar VR.FDB - Atualizar o banco VR.FDB com o banco que está disponível no servidor.
4 - Atualizar PDV manualmente - Atualiza os arquivos VRPdv.jar, VRFramework.jar e VRLib.jar. Este comando pode ser utilizado quando a função 138 não estiver funcionando no VRPdv.
5 - Atualizar Imagens Personalizadas - Copia as imagens personalizadas do servidor.
6 - Montar Servidor /pdv_vr - Faz a montagem do compartilhamento do servidor.
7 - Corrigir Permissões - Corrige todas as permissões, usuários e grupos.
8 - Atualizar vr.rules - Faz o download e atualiza o vr.rules com os novos equipamentos homologados.
9 - Atualizar vratualizador.sh - Atualiza o script de atualização
10 - Sair - Encerra a execução do script